An insight into antimycobacterial and antioxidant potentials of INH-Schiff base complexes and <i>in silico</i> targeting of MtKasB receptor of <i>M. tuberculosis</i>
I. Salim Meeran, Tharsius Raja William Raja, V. N. Azger Dusthakeer, M. Mohamed Naseer Ali, S. Syed Tajudeen, T. K. Shabeer
Abstract
Isoniazid Schiff base complexes synthesized by the molecular hybridization strategy revealed enhanced anti-tubercular (100% killing of M. tb strain) and antioxidant activities.
